Bamboo Garden Store locator Georgia

Bamboo Garden stores located in Georgia: 1

Bamboo Garden store locator Georgia displays complete list and huge database of Bamboo Garden stores, factory stores, shops and boutiques in Georgia. Bamboo Garden information: map of Georgia, shopping hours, contact information.

Search all Bamboo Garden stores located in Georgia

Specify Bamboo Garden store location:

Go to the city Bamboo Garden locator